Using a Rx LiFe pack for a Tx
 
I am pretty sure the answer will be "It doesn't matter, voltage is voltage" but want to make sure I am not missing something. Can I use a 6.6V LiFe Rx pack in a Tx? I know the Tx packs have some sort of overload protection that would prevent them from working well as Rx packs, but I am going the other way. Both the Rx and Tx packs are 6.6v 2S LiFe packs so I would think there would not be any issues.

VenturaDC 11-14-2013 03:27 PM

That's what I use in my 4pls no issues

CarbonJoe 11-14-2013 03:27 PM

Sure, but Rx packs are usually a lot lower capacity than a Tx pack, so don't expect a lot of run time.
